Individual taxpayers with annual income of up to Rs 5 lakh will get full tax rebate.
Individuals with gross income up to Rs 6.5 lakh will not have to pay tax if they make investments in provident funds and prescribed equities.
Standard tax deduction for salaried persons has been raised from Rs 40,000 to Rs 50,000.
TDS threshold on interest on bank and post office deposits has been raised from 10,000 to 40,000 rupees.
